package authorization
// Copyright (c) Microsoft and contributors. All rights reserved.
//
// Licensed under the Apache License, Version 2.0 (the "License");
// you may not use this file except in compliance with the License.
// You may obtain a copy of the License at
// http://www.apache.org/licenses/LICENSE-2.0
//
// Unless required by applicable law or agreed to in writing, software
// distributed under the License is distributed on an "AS IS" BASIS,
// W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
//
// See the License for the specific language governing permissions and
// limitations under the License.
//
// Code generated by Microsoft (R) AutoRest Code Generator.
// Changes may cause incorrect behavior and will be lost if the code is regenerated.
import (
"github.com/Azure/go-autorest/autorest"
"github.com/Azure/go-autorest/autorest/azure"
"net/http"
)
// PermissionsClient is the role based access control provides you a way to apply granular level policy administration
// down to individual resources or resource groups. These operations enable you to manage role definitions and role
// assignments. A role definition describes the set of actions that can be performed on resources. A role assignment
// grants access to Azure Active Directory users.
type PermissionsClient struct {
ManagementClient
}
// NewPermissionsClient creates an instance of the PermissionsClient client.
func NewPermissionsClient(subscriptionID string) PermissionsClient {
return NewPermissionsClientWithBaseURI(DefaultBaseURI, subscriptionID)
}
// NewPermissionsClientWithBaseURI creates an instance of the PermissionsClient client.
func NewPermissionsClientWithBaseURI(baseURI string, subscriptionID string) PermissionsClient {
return PermissionsClient{NewWithBaseURI(baseURI, subscriptionID)}
}
// ListForResource gets all permissions the caller has for a resource.
//
// resourceGroupName is the name of the resource group containing the resource. The name is case insensitive.
// resourceProviderNamespace is the namespace of the resource provider. parentResourcePath is the parent resource
// identity. resourceType is the resource type of the resource. resourceName is the name of the resource to get the
// permissions for.
func (client PermissionsClient) ListForResource(resourceGroupName string, resourceProviderNamespace string, parentResourcePath string, resourceType string, resourceName string) (result PermissionGetResult, err error) {
req, err := client.ListForResourcePreparer(resourceGroupName, resourceProviderNamespace, parentResourcePath, resourceType, resourceName)
if err != nil {
err = autorest.NewErrorWithError(err, "authorization.PermissionsClient", "ListForResource", nil, "Failure preparing request")
return
}
resp, err := client.ListForResourceSender(req)
if err != nil {
result.Response = autorest.Response{Response: resp}
err = autorest.NewErrorWithError(err, "authorization.PermissionsClient", "ListForResource", resp, "Failure sending request")
return
}
result, err = client.ListForResourceResponder(resp)
if err != nil {
err = autorest.NewErrorWithError(err, "authorization.PermissionsClient", "ListForResource", resp, "Failure responding to request")
}
return
}
// ListForResourcePreparer prepares the ListForResource request.
func (client PermissionsClient) ListForResourcePreparer(resourceGroupName string, resourceProviderNamespace string, parentResourcePath string, resourceType string, resourceName string) (*http.Request, error) {
pathParameters := map[string]interface{}{
"parentResourcePath": parentResourcePath,
"resourceGroupName": autorest.Encode("path", resourceGroupName),
"resourceName": autorest.Encode("path", resourceName),
"resourceProviderNamespace": autorest.Encode("path", resourceProviderNamespace),
"resourceType": resourceType,
"subscriptionId": autorest.Encode("path", client.SubscriptionID),
}
const APIVersion = "2015-07-01"
queryParameters := map[string]interface{}{
"api-version": APIVersion,
}
preparer := autorest.CreatePreparer(
autorest.AsGet(),
autorest.WithBaseURL(client.BaseURI),
autorest.WithPathParameters("/subscriptions/{subscriptionId}/resourcegroups/{resourceGroupName}/providers/{resourceProviderNamespace}/{parentResourcePath}/{resourceType}/{resourceName}/providers/Microsoft.Authorization/permissions", pathParameters),
autorest.WithQueryParameters(queryParameters))
return preparer.Prepare(&http.Request{})
}
// ListForResourceSender sends the ListForResource request. The method will close the
// http.Response Body if it receives an error.
func (client PermissionsClient) ListForResourceSender(req *http.Request) (*http.Response, error) {
return autorest.SendWithSender(client, req)
}
// ListForResourceResponder handles the response to the ListForResource request. The method always
// closes the http.Response Body.
func (client PermissionsClient) ListForResourceResponder(resp *http.Response) (result PermissionGetResult, err error) {
err = autorest.Respond(
resp,
client.ByInspecting(),
azure.WithErrorUnlessStatusCode(http.StatusOK),
autorest.ByUnmarshallingJSON(&result),
autorest.ByClosing())
result.Response = autorest.Response{Response: resp}
return
}
// ListForResourceNextResults retrieves the next set of results, if any.
func (client PermissionsClient) ListForResourceNextResults(lastResults PermissionGetResult) (result PermissionGetResult, err error) {
req, err := lastResults.PermissionGetResultPreparer()
if err != nil {
return result, autorest.NewErrorWithError(err, "authorization.PermissionsClient", "ListForResource", nil, "Failure preparing next results request")
}
if req == nil {
return
}
resp, err := client.ListForResourceSender(req)
if err != nil {
result.Response = autorest.Response{Response: resp}
return result, autorest.NewErrorWithError(err, "authorization.PermissionsClient", "ListForResource", resp, "Failure sending next results request")
}
result, err = client.ListForResourceResponder(resp)
if err != nil {
err = autorest.NewErrorWithError(err, "authorization.PermissionsClient", "ListForResource", resp, "Failure responding to next results request")
}
return
}
// ListForResourceComplete gets all elements from the list without paging.
func (client PermissionsClient) ListForResourceComplete(resourceGroupName string, resourceProviderNamespace string, parentResourcePath string, resourceType string, resourceName string, cancel <-chan struct{}) (<-chan Permission, <-chan error) {
resultChan := make(chan Permission)
errChan := make(chan error, 1)
go func() {
defer func() {
close(resultChan)
close(errChan)
}()
list, err := client.ListForResource(resourceGroupName, resourceProviderNamespace, parentResourcePath, resourceType, resourceName)
if err != nil {
errChan <- err
return
}
if list.Value != nil {
for _, item := range *list.Value {
select {
case <-cancel:
return
case resultChan <- item:
// Intentionally left blank
}
}
}
for list.NextLink != nil {
list, err = client.ListForResourceNextResults(list)
if err != nil {
errChan <- err
return
}
if list.Value != nil {
for _, item := range *list.Value {
select {
case <-cancel:
return
case resultChan <- item:
// Intentionally left blank
}
}
}
}
}()
return resultChan, errChan
}
